Output e43fb308269894029ad48712fb197d8da1375fe3324e505b61f143ba0973534e:66

value
820000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3b51c0423b60f7f6b66e1e6988d510b1f97b9ac8 OP_EQUALVERIFY OP_CHECKSIG
address
16QeoUiJ3guTtdqxbCZvTJm9h55cFtLi18
transaction
e43fb308269894029ad48712fb197d8da1375fe3324e505b61f143ba0973534e
spent
true